Find the value of side A on the right triangle, given that side B = 12 cm and side C = 15 cm. A) 3 cm B) 9 cm C) 25 cm D) 27 cm

Answer:B=9

Step-by-step explanation:

9 cm. It is a right triangle so you must use the Pythagorean Theorem to find the missing side: a2+ b2 = c2. You would have a2 + 122 = 152. So a2 + 144 = 225 where you subtract 144 from each side to get a2 = 81. Then you take the square root of both sides to get a = 9.
